Not everyone has been impressed with the New England Patriots' moves throughout the offseason. That was clearly reflected in the latest ESPN offseason grades, where ESPN's Seth Walder gave the Patriots a C-plus for their efforts.
To be fair, Walder did like the hiring of coach Mike Vrabel. He labeled it as the biggest move made by the team so far this year. However, the move he mostly disliked was the Patriots signing Super Bowl champion defensive tackle Milton Williams to a four-year, $104 million deal.
It was a historic deal richer than any other contract in franchise history.
